Joseph Paul Ray

joseph ray
Joseph Paul Ray Sr., 72, of 758 Belmar Road, Franklin, a retired boilermaker, died at 2:40 a.m. Friday, July 11, 2008, in his home. He was born Oct. 2, 1935, in Pittsburgh, a son of Frank and Gladys Mason Ray. He was married April 1, 1982, to the former Elaine Fontana, and she survives. Mr. Ray worked as a boilermaker for 46 years, retiring in 1994. He was a member of Local 154 of the Boilermaker Union. He enjoyed hunting, fishing and casino gambling. In addition to his wife, he is survived by five children, Joseph Ray Jr. and his wife, Marlene, of Franklin, Brian Ray and his wife, Sara, of Columbus, Ind., Jeffrey Ray and his wife, Debra, of Oakdale, Dennis Ray of New Port Richey, Fla., and Deanna Murphy and her husband, William, of Pittsburgh; and three grandchildren, Kelly Murphy, Evyn Ray and Krista Ray. Also surviving are three sisters, Ann Morey of Pittsburgh, Janet Nelson and her husband, Jim, of Florida and Lynda Kline of Cranberry Township; and two brothers, Frank Ray and his wife, Susie, of Florida and Bob Ray and his wife, Bonnie, of McKees Rocks. He was preceded in death by his parents; a brother, Richard Ray; a grandson, Bryan Ray; and an infant daughter, Crystal Lynn Ray. Friends will be received from 2 to 4 and 7 to 9 p.m. Sunday at the Robert W. Gardinier Funeral Home in Franklin. Funeral services will be held at 11 a.m. Monday in the funeral home with the Rev. Ronald C. Bole, the VNA Hospice pastor, officiating. Interment will be in Old Sandy Cemetery. The family suggests memorials may be made to the Kirkland Foundation.
